    Ryan Garcia KO + Xander Zayas With Dan + Pacquiao And Cotto Nostalgia | Fight Freaks Unite Recap Podcast

    Ryan Garcia KO + Xander Zayas With Dan + Pacquiao And Cotto Nostalgia | Fight Freaks Unite Recap Podcast
    It's the latest edition of the "Fight Freaks Unite Recap" but with THE Dan Rafael flying solo due to TJ technical difficulties.

    Dan recaps Saturday Golden Boy/DAZN card in Houston, as
    Ryan Garcia scores KO8 of Oscar Duarte, What did Dan think of Ryan's bounce back performance? And also, Flloyd Schofield demolishes Ricardo Torres in one round.

    Next up was the Saturday Matchroom Boxing/DAZN card earlier Saturday in Belfast, Northern Ireland.

    England's Jordan Gill pulls the shocker with a TKO7 over Michael Conlan. Great win for England's Gill and is it the end for Conlan?

    Then Dan has a one on one with junior middleweight Xander Zayas interview, as he fights Jorge Fortea on Dec. 9 in Pembroke Pines, Fla. In the Top Rank/ESPN co-feature to Robeisy Ramirez vs. Rafael Espinoza, for Ramirez’s WBO featherweight title. Hear more about Zayas timeline for a possible title shot, etc.

    There's NEWS
    The WBA announced it has added the super cruiserweight division (its version of the WBC bridgerweight division). Weight limit is 224.

    Jaime Munguia and Sergiy Derevyanchenko, who put on a leading fight of the year candidate, both have their next fights set.

    The unbeaten Mexican Munguia meets England's John Ryder on DAZN Jan. 27 at Footprint Center in Phoenix, Arizona, which was announced during Garcia-Duarte broadcast

    Dan's reporting has Derevyanchenko to face D'Mitrius Ballard Jan. 6 on the Vergil Ortiz Jr.-Fredrick Lawson Golden Boy DAZN undercard.

    More from Dan that WBC junior lightweight titlist O’Shaquie Foster will make his Top Rank debut in an ESPN main event Feb. 16 at The Theater at Madison Square Garden in New York. Zayas ticketed for the co-feature if he wins/no injuries on Dec. 9.

    WBC junior lightweight titlist Emanuel Navarrete announced he underwent left hand surgery on Friday.

    Then, some trusty Nostalgia
    Dec. 3, 1982 – 41 years ago on Sunday – epic doubleheader at Superdome in New Orleans. Thomas Hearns W15 Wilfred Benitez to win WBC 154 Wilfredo Gomez KO14 Lupe Pintor to retain WBC 122

    Dec. 3, 2011 – 12 years on Sunday – Miguel Cotto TKO10 Antonio Margarito to retain WBA 154 and avenge KO loss in massive bad blood rematch. Dan was ringside at MSG

    Dec. 6, 2008 – 15 years ago on Wednesday – Manny Pacquiao destroys Oscar De La Hoya in 8 one-sided rounds in a huge fight that sent Oscar into retirement and launched Manny into 7-figure PPVs. Dan was ringside at the MGM that night, too.

    Ryan Garcia Returns In Houston + Devin Haney With Dan, Leonard And Hagler Fight Nostaligia Too! | BFW Preview Podcast

    Ryan Garcia Returns In Houston + Devin Haney With Dan, Leonard And Hagler Fight Nostaligia Too! | BFW Preview Podcast
    We are ready to go with another preview podcast in the final month of 2023, as Ryan Garcia returns, Devin Haney talks with Dan and much more on the "Big Fight Weekend Preview Podcast."

    Host T.J. Rives and Dan Rafael of BigFightWeekend.com return and are ready to go over it all.

    That includes the Golden Boy / DAZN show from Houston
    as Ryan Garcia takes on Oscar Duarte in a junior welterweight return. Will it be a big night for Ryan?


    Also earlier in the day on DAZN from Belfast, Northern Ireland former WBA featherweight champ Michael Conlan meets Jordan Gill in a junior lightweight battle. Does Conlan have anything left after a couple of knockout losses.

    Then, Dan talks with the former undisputed 135 lb. champ Haney on the week before he battles Regis Prograis for the WBC junior lightweight crown. Will this be a real battle with the outspoken Prograis? What are Haney's plans for the future? Hear him discuss it.

    There's news on Haney’s vacant titles and how they will be filled, including Vasiliy Lomachenko taking on George Kambosos for IBF and Dan has learned it will probably be April 14 in Australia (April 13 US time).


    And, Top Rank wins a purse bid for vacant WBA featherweight title between Otabek Kholmatov and Raymond Ford and Dan is reporting that Top Rank has signed Kholmatov to a promotional deal.


    Finally some Nostalgia on this weekend 44 years ago, as Sugar Ray Leonard becoming a world champ with his TKO 15 over Wilfred Benitez to win the WBC welterweight title. And, on the undercard, Marvin Hagler gets jobbed in a draw vs. Vito Antuofermo, who retained the undisputed middleweight title. The bouts were live on ABC in prime time!

    And it was 23 years ago on Saturday that Dan believes was the greatest 154 title fight ever, This, as "Tito" Trinidad scored a rousing 12th round TKO over a valiant, tough Fernando Vargas to unify the WBA and IBF titles. Dan was ringside for it and it culminated a slew of fights that weekend that he covered in Las Vegas right around that bout.

    Ryan Garcia Conversation With Dan Rafael | Big Fight Weekend Preview

    Ryan Garcia Conversation With Dan Rafael | Big Fight Weekend Preview
    Coming up Saturday night in Houston, TX, it's the return of Ryan Garcia in a non-title fight headlining the Golden Boy Promotions show there.

    In this special interview with Garcia, our Dan Rafael gets his thoughts on the matchup for the junior welterweight star Garcia against Oscar Duarte on Dec. 2 in what very likely will be a competitve fight.

    Dan and Ryan also discuss dealing with his knockout loss to Gervonta Davis in his last fight in April; what it was like to make $30 million; plus meshing with new trainer Derrick James

    There's also the issue of working with Golden Boy on the event, even though, the company is suing him. Ryan also has his thoughts on the importance of eventually winning a world title; his desire for a rematch with Davis; and the prospect of a fight with champion Teofimo Lopez that is being discussed as long as Garcia beats Duarte Saturday night.
